You might assume after they take your car that your debts are settled. Sadly, that’s not always the case.

If the repo company sells your car for less than you owe on it, you can still be held responsible for the difference. If you owe $10,000 and they sell your car for $5,000, they may come after you for the other $5,000.

How can they come after you? Well, the creditors can garnish your wages and attack your credit score. They might call you all the time and demand payments.

Sometimes you might still owe money on more than one car. That means TWO groups are coming after you for debts you can’t pay.
